Since Thanksgiving is tomorrow, the blogging today will have a Thanksgiving theme. Instead of just telling you about Ron Artest's must-watch video blog, I'm going to tell you how thankful I am for the opportunity to see Ron Artest put his thoughts on Youtube.
Ron talks about a myriad of interesting topics, including how he found out that OJ Mayo is ready for the NBA, how bad he sucked in their last game, college football playoffs, and how upset he is that clubs aren't letting him in with his baggy jeans.
Ron Artest is pure genius. Some highlights:
"I also like OJ Mayo, he got NBA game. At first I thought he was a little too short, you know, to get it done at the shooting guard position. But when he hit me with like 3 jumpers in my face, I'm like, this kid is ready."
"I sold 343 units, first week, about 3 years ago. That was unsuccessful, but successful for me. What I need you the fans to do, is help me to sell 344 units, first week, so I can shut all the haters up. Everybody said 'no, he only sold 343 units the first week.' Alright, this time I sold 344, so what you gonna hate about now?"
"I will not wear tight jeans just to get into your club. And I blame it on the people who's dealing with it, and putting up with this, and it's messing it up for people who's just trying to dress regular. Since when has it not been cool to be hood?"
